Welding frock of self-adaptation regulation
Technical Field
The utility model belongs to the technical field of welding tools, and particularly relates to a self-adaptive adjustment welding tool.
Background
The welding fixture is a device for fixing a welding part during welding, and consists of a welding operation table and a fixing clamp, wherein the welding part is fixed at a specific position of the welding operation table through a set of flexible fixing clamp, so that the welding part is assembled and welded, the structural precision requirement of the welding part is guaranteed, the product quality is improved, the labor intensity of workers is reduced, and the welding production is accelerated to realize the aspects of mechanization, automation process and the like.
After the welding piece is fixed, the existing welding tool is free of a tensioning device, and the welding piece needs to be fixed and adjusted in the fixing process, so that the welding piece is easy to loose after being completely fixed, or is deformed in an extrusion mode, meanwhile, the fixing force adjusted previously can be changed due to the adjustment of the position of the welding piece, the changed force cannot be adjusted again, and the welding piece is not fixed firmly.

The utility model provides a self-adaptive adjustment welding tool as shown in fig. 1-5, comprising: the operation panel 2 and set up a plurality of anchor clamps fixing base 3 and the inside a plurality of anchor clamps fixed orifices 4 of outer end in operation panel 2 upper end, a plurality of anchor clamps fixing base 3 upper end right side all is connected with anchor clamps push pedal 8, a plurality of anchor clamps fixing base 3 upper end inside is all run through from top to bottom and is had fixed spout 12, a plurality of fixing bolts 1 have been run through from top to bottom in a plurality of anchor clamps fixed orifices 4 inside, and a plurality of fixing bolts 1 and a plurality of fixed spout 12 cooperation are fixed a plurality of anchor clamps fixing base 3 in operation panel 2 upper ends, the inside left and right sides of anchor clamps push pedal 8 is run through and is had positioning chute 9, positioning chute 9 inside is provided with positioning slider 10, positioning slider 10 inside left and right sides is run through and is had telescopic hole 14, telescopic hole 14 inside right side is run through to the right side has tension adjusting knob 11, telescopic link 13 is run through to the left in telescopic link 14 left side inside, be provided with tension spring 15 between tension adjusting knob 11 and the telescopic link 13, and tension spring 15 is located telescopic link 14 inside, telescopic link 13 left end is connected with chuck 6.
As shown in fig. 1 and 2, the four corners of the lower end of the operation table 2 are respectively connected with a supporting leg 5, a plurality of fixing bolts 1 can be used for adjusting the positions of the welding parts in a plurality of fixture fixing holes 4 according to the fixing positions of the welding parts, the welding parts with various shapes can be fixed, a plurality of fixture fixing seats 3 and a plurality of fixture pushing plates 8 can be used for fixing the welding parts at the upper end of the operation table 2 through mutual matching, the plurality of fixture fixing seats 3 can rotate around the fixing bolts 1 at the upper end of the operation table 2 through fixing sliding grooves 12, the fixing positions can be adjusted according to the shapes of the welding parts, the fixing bolts 1 can slide left and right in the fixing sliding grooves 12, and the fixture fixing seats 3 can slide left and right at the upper end of the operation table 2 through the fixing bolts 1 and the fixing sliding grooves 12, so that the fixture fixing seats 3 can be pushed to fix the welding parts.
As shown in fig. 3-5, the left end of the clamping head 6 is connected with a clamping pad 7, the clamping pad 7 is made of hard rubber, the clamping pad 7 can be tightly attached to a welding piece, friction force is increased, fixing is firmer, the outer wall of the right end of the clamping head 6 can be attached to the outer wall of the left end of a clamp push plate 8, the clamp push plate 8 can tightly push the clamping head 6 to be fixed to the welding piece, a limit roller sleeve 16 is arranged in the left end of a tension adjusting button 11, the right end of a tension spring 15 is positioned in the limit roller sleeve 16, the outer wall of the left end of the limit roller sleeve 16 protrudes leftwards outside the left end of the tension adjusting button 11, a telescopic rod 13 can be pushed by the limit roller sleeve 16, a plurality of balls 17 are arranged between the tension adjusting button 11 and the limit roller sleeve 16, the limit roller sleeve 16 can rotate in the left end of the tension adjusting button 11 through the plurality of balls 17, and damage of the tension spring 15 caused by torsion force generated by the limit roller sleeve 16 to the tension spring 15 is prevented, the positioning sliding chute 9 and the positioning sliding block 10 are both in an I shape, falling is prevented, the positioning sliding block 10 can slide up and down in the positioning sliding chute 9, the positions of the clamping head 6 and the clamping pad 7 can be subjected to stepless adjustment, the telescopic rod 13 is in a tetragonal body, the positions of the clamping head 6 and the clamping pad 7 are more stable, the telescopic rod 13 can slide left and right in the telescopic hole 14, the tension spring 15 always pushes the telescopic rod 13 to the left side, tension is formed on a welding piece, the tension adjusting button 11 can screw the tension spring 15 to the left in the positioning sliding block 10, the compression degree of the tension spring 15 is changed, and the tension adjusting button 11 can push the clamping head 6 and the clamping pad 7 to move left through the limiting roller 16 when the tension adjusting button 11 is screwed in the telescopic hole 14 to be in contact with the telescopic rod 13, so that the clamping head 6 and the clamping pad 7 can be secondarily fastened on the welding piece.
The working principle of the utility model is as follows: placing a welding workpiece on the upper end of an operation table 2, splicing, fixing a clamp fixing seat 3 and a clamp pushing plate 8 around the welding piece through a fixing bolt 1, a clamp fixing hole 4 and a fixing sliding groove 12, adjusting the positions of the clamp fixing seat 3, adjusting the fixing positions of a clamp head 6 and a clamp pad 7 through a positioning sliding groove 9 and a positioning sliding block 10, enabling the clamp head 6 and the clamp pad 7 to be subjected to stepless adjustment in the vertical position, sliding the clamp head 6 and the clamp pad 7 to a proper position, pushing the clamp fixing seat 3 inwards to enable the clamp head 6 and the clamp pad 7 to be tightly attached to the welding piece, extruding the outer wall of the outer end of the clamp head 6 to be attached to the outer wall of the inner end of the clamp pushing plate 8, screwing the fixing bolt 1, enabling the clamp fixing seat 3 and the clamp pushing plate 8 to be completely fixed, fixing the rest clamp heads 6 and the clamp pad 7 with the welding piece in sequence, and after fixing the welding piece, the tension spring 15 always pushes the telescopic rod 13 inwards, so that the clamping head 6 and the clamping pad 7 can always push the welding piece inwards, the welding piece is fixed more firmly, the loosening of the welding piece can be effectively prevented, meanwhile, as the clamping force of the clamping head 6 and the clamping pad 7 on the welding piece is required to be adjusted in real time when the welding piece is spliced, the extrusion force of the clamping head 6 and the clamping pad 7 on the welding piece is changed, the compression force of the clamping head 6 and the clamping pad 7 on the welding piece can be adjusted by screwing the tension adjusting knob 11, the compression degree of the tension adjusting knob 11 on the tension spring 15 is changed, the pushing force of the tension spring 15 on the telescopic rod 13 is changed, the extrusion tightness of the clamping head 6 and the clamping pad 7 is controlled, the loosening caused by the small extrusion force of the welding piece or the deformation caused by the large extrusion force, meanwhile, when the tension adjusting button 11 is screwed into contact with the telescopic rod 13 in the telescopic hole 14, the tension adjusting button 11 can push the clamping head 6 and the clamping pad 7 to move leftwards through the limiting roller sleeve 16, the clamping head 6 and the clamping pad 7 are subjected to secondary extrusion on the welding piece, the tension spring 15 is in the maximum pushing force, the welding piece is fixed more firmly, after the fixing force of each clamping head 6 and the clamping pad 7 on the welding piece is adjusted, the welding piece can be spliced and welded, after the welding is received, the fixing bolt 1 is unscrewed, and a welding finished product can be taken down after the clamp fixing seat 3 and the clamp push plate 8 are taken down.
